The equipment supports Li-ion, Lead-acid, Ni-Cd, and NiMH batteries.
The machine features a 40/80-channel configuration for large-scale battery maintenance.
It includes advanced safety protections such as overvoltage protection (OVP), overcurrent protection (OCP), over-discharge protection (ODP), and overtemperature protection (OTP).
Yes, the equipment allows for independent channel operation, enabling testing of multiple batteries simultaneously.
The voltage testing range is 0V–20V with a minimum discharge voltage of 1.5V, and the current testing range is ±5A with a minimum output current of 20mA.
You can export data in EXCEL, TXT formats, and graphical reports for further analysis.
The real-time data logging feature allows users to view cycle numbers, charge/discharge capacities, power, and efficiency during testing.
Yes, the software is designed to be user-friendly with online parameter adjustments, data protection features, and barcode scanning support.
The maximum power output per channel is 100W for continuous operation.
The machine has a power failure recovery function that allows tests to continue after unexpected shutdowns.
The operating temperature range is 25℃ ±3℃.
The equipment features a forced fan-cooled system for effective heat dissipation.
It is suitable for hybrid EV battery maintenance, lead-acid and NiMH battery testing for automotive and industrial use, as well as laboratory and production line battery cycle life testing.
No special installation is required, but it operates on an AC power supply of 220V ±10%, 50Hz ±5%.
Yes, the machine has a modular design that allows for easily replaceable spare parts for quick repairs.
